Toyota Urban Cruiser Taisor Key Programming with Launch X431 | Step-by-Step Guide

Learn how to program a Toyota Urban Cruiser Taisor key using Launch X431. Includes PIN retrieval, smart/manual key steps, troubleshooting, and FAQs. Read now.

Quick Answer: Key Programming the Toyota Urban Cruiser Taisor with Launch X431

You can program a new or spare key for the Toyota Urban Cruiser Taisor using a Launch X431 diagnostic tablet (e.g., X431 V+, Pro, or equivalent) by accessing the immobilizer or key programming function under the Toyota-specific menu. The process typically takes 5–10 minutes, requires all existing keys, and involves reading the PIN code (either via OBD or from a file) before adding or replacing keys. Most Launch X431 models support this vehicle (2022–present) with an active subscription for Toyota software.

Understanding the Toyota Urban Cruiser Taisor Key System

The Toyota Urban Cruiser Taisor (also sold as the Toyota Starlet Cross or Suzuki Fronx in certain markets) uses a modern immobilizer system with two possible key types:

  • Smart key (push-to-start): The vehicle detects the key fob inside the cabin to allow engine start via a button. The fob also handles remote locking/unlocking.
  • Manual key (turn-to-start): A traditional key with a remote head (RKE) that requires inserting into the ignition barrel to start the engine.

Both types rely on a transponder chip inside the key that communicates with the vehicle’s immobilizer ECU. Programming a new key requires the Launch X431 to authenticate with that ECU and store the new key’s unique ID.

Compatible Launch X431 Tools

Most current-generation Launch X431 tablets work with this model, including:

  • Launch X431 V+
  • Launch X431 Pro
  • Launch X431 PAD VII
  • Launch X431 PAD V

The essential requirement is the Toyota software package (version v20.00 or newer) with an active license. Without a valid subscription, the immobilizer functions may be locked.

Prerequisites Before Programming

Before you begin, ensure the following conditions are met to avoid interruptions or errors:

  1. Diagnostic tool prepared

    • Update your Launch X431 to the latest firmware and Toyota database. An outdated tool may fail to identify the model or retrieve the PIN.
    • Connect to a stable Wi‑Fi network if PIN retrieval requires an online lookup.
  2. Vehicle requirements

    • Have all existing keys on hand. The immobilizer system requires at least one working key to authorize adding a new one.
    • Battery voltage must be above 12.4V. Low voltage can cause communication timeouts. Use a battery maintainer if necessary.
    • Turn the ignition OFF and close all doors to avoid unintended activation of systems.
  3. Key considerations

    • The new key must be blank (unprogrammed) and compatible with Toyota’s transponder protocol (typically a PCF79xx or 4D‑67 chip for newer models).
    • If using a pre-owned key, it will likely be locked to its previous vehicle. You may need to reset it with a separate transponder tool before programming.
    • For smart keys, have a fresh CR2032 battery inserted in the fob.

Step-by-Step Key Programming Guide

1. Connect and Identify Vehicle

  • Turn on the Launch X431 and select Diagnosis from the main menu.
  • Choose Toyota from the brand list.
  • From the model list, select Urban Cruiser Taisor. If it is not listed, try Toyota Starlet Cross (2023‑present) or Toyota Belta (same platform). You can also use the VIN auto‑detect function.
  • The tool will read the vehicle information. Confirm the details and proceed.

2. Navigate to Immobilizer System

  • Go to Special Functions > Immobilizer / Key Programming.
  • If that path is not visible, enter System Selection and manually choose Smart Key ECU (for push‑to‑start) or Body Control Module (for manual key). The system name may vary by trim.
  • Click Enter and wait for the tool to identify the module. This may take 10–15 seconds.

3. Retrieve the Security PIN

The PIN (usually 5 digits for Toyota) is required to authenticate the programming session.

  • Option A – Auto Read: Many newer Launch X431 tablets can retrieve the PIN automatically via OBD if connected to the internet. The tool will show “Reading PIN… please wait.” If successful, the PIN will be displayed.
  • Option B – Manual Entry: If auto retrieval fails, you will need to enter the PIN manually. Obtain it from:
    • The vehicle’s security card (if saved by the owner).
    • A Toyota dealer (proof of ownership required).
    • A third‑party PIN calculator service using the VIN (use only reputable providers).
  • Important: Enter the numeric PIN exactly as shown. A wrong PIN may lock the system temporarily.

4. Perform Key Programming

Once the PIN is verified, the tool will show a Key Programming Menu with options:

  • Add Key
  • Delete Lost Keys (erases all keys from the ECU; use only if you have no working key)
  • Replace All Keys (deletes all old keys and adds the new set)

For adding a key to an existing set, choose Add Key (or Add Smart Key depending on the fob type).

Follow the on‑screen prompts carefully. A typical sequence for a smart key is:

  1. Insert the existing working key into the key slot (or place it in the cup holder for push‑to‑start models).
  2. Turn the ignition ON (or press the start button without braking) until the dash lights come on.
  3. Remove the existing key and insert the new key within 10 seconds.
  4. The tool will display “Learning… Please wait.” After 5–15 seconds, you should see “Key Learned” or “Programming Successful.”
  5. Repeat step 3 for any additional keys (up to 5 total).

For manual key vehicles, the procedure is similar but may require turning the ignition switch instead of pressing a button.

5. Verify Functionality

  • Exit the immobilizer menu and turn the ignition OFF.
  • Test each programmed key:
    • Remote lock/unlock functions.
    • Engine start (for smart keys, ensure the fob is inside the vehicle).
  • If a key works for starting but the remote buttons do not respond, you may need to run a separate remote key programming function (found under Body Control Module > Special Functions). However, for most Taisor models, the immobilizer programming also registers the remote code.

Troubleshooting Common Issues

Even with careful preparation, you may encounter some hurdles. The table below lists frequent problems and their solutions.

Issue Possible Cause Solution
Tool cannot find immobilizer system Wrong vehicle selection or outdated Toyota software Update the Launch X431 to the latest Toyota pack; re-select the model by VIN instead of name
PIN retrieval fails No online access or vehicle requires dealer‑level codes Use a dedicated PIN reader like Tango or contact a Toyota dealer with proof of ownership
“Key Already Programmed” error The new key is used and still locked to another car Use a brand-new blank key; if you must reuse an old key, first perform “Delete All Keys” on the vehicle, then add the used key as a new one
Communication timeout during programming Low battery voltage or loose OBD connection Charge the vehicle battery, connect a power supply, or reseat the OBD‑2 connector
Engine starts but remote lock doesn’t work Remote programming not completed or fob battery weak Check the smart key battery (replace with CR2032); run the remote key programming function in the BCM
Tool freezes or crashes mid‑procedure Software glitch or insufficient memory Force‑close the app and restart the X431; avoid using USB devices while programming; ensure at least 20% battery on the tablet

Advanced Tips & Best Practices

  • Always back up existing keys: Before deleting or overwriting, confirm you have at least one working key. If you accidentally delete all keys without a new one programmed, the vehicle may not start, requiring a locksmith or dealer intervention.
  • Smart key battery check: If a new smart key fails to be learned, replace its internal CR2032 battery. A weak battery can prevent the fob from transmitting during the learning process.
  • Model variation awareness: The Toyota Urban Cruiser Taisor is a rebadge of the Suzuki Fronx. In some markets, it may be listed as Toyota Taisor, Toyota Starlet Cross, or even Suzuki Fronx in the Launch database. If you cannot find the exact name, select the Suzuki brand and choose Fronx – the immobilizer procedure is identical.
  • Subscription validity: Launch X431 Toyota software typically requires an annual subscription. Check your account before starting; you may need to renew or purchase a token for immobilizer functions.
  • Keep the tool updated: Manufacturers often release updates to support new model years. Running an outdated version can lead to missing vehicle support or incorrect PIN handling.

Frequently Asked Questions (FAQ)

1. Can I program a used key from another Taisor?
No – immobilizer keys are locked to a single vehicle’s ECU. You must use a blank key or have the used key reset by a locksmith using a transponder programmer.

2. How many keys can I program to the Urban Cruiser Taisor?
Up to 5 keys (smart or manual) can be stored in the immobilizer ECU.

3. Does the Launch X431 work without an internet connection?
For PIN retrieval, online access is usually required. However, if you already know the PIN (e.g., from a dealer), you can program offline.

4. What if my Launch X431 does not list “Urban Cruiser Taisor”?
Select the closest Toyota model with the same platform: Toyota Starlet Cross (2023–) or Toyota Belta. You can also check under the Suzuki brand for the Fronx, since the Taisor is a rebadge.

5. Can I program a remote key without the immobilizer part?
No – for this model, the Launch X431 programming process handles both transponder (immobilizer) and remote functions in one step. Separate remote programming is not needed.

6. How long does the whole procedure take?
Typically 5–10 minutes if the tool is prepared and the PIN is known. Allow extra time for software updates or PIN retrieval.

7. Is there any risk of damaging the vehicle?
No – the Launch X431 follows factory protocols. However, do not interrupt the process (e.g., turn off ignition or disconnect the tool) while data is being written to the ECU. Doing so could corrupt the immobilizer settings.

8. What if I lose all keys?
You will need a locksmith or dealer to program a new set using advanced tools (e.g., Launch X431 with full PIN extraction) or to replace the immobilizer ECU. This is more costly and time‑consuming.


For the most accurate and vehicle‑specific guidance, always consult the Launch X431 user manual and Toyota’s official service documentation after verifying your tool’s software update status.


Related Posts